I read a lot of unhappy posts about landing fees here. Everything is relative!

During the 5 hours I spent clearing snow and ice from my runway yesterday, so I could get in 20 minutes of flying for the first time in a month, I had a lot of time in to think: How nice it would be to only have to pay a landing fee, and have all of this work done for me all of the time!

I'm sure that it is a bit annoying to feel the pain of landing fees when you fly, but think of it this way, you did not have to pay to buy the airport, the equipment, or maintain it.
